CAUTION • The air conditioner must be grounded to the earth. Improper grounding may result in electric shocks. Do not connect the earth grounding wire to a gas pipe, water pipe, lightning rod, or a telephone ground line. Follow all local and state electrical codes. • • • • • • • • • • • • Do not use this unit for cooling precision instruments, food, plants, animals or works of art. Never expose little children, plants or animals directly to the air flow. Do not block air inlets nor outlets.

Preparation before Operation Setting Temperature Indication change Temperature indication can be changed between Celsius and Fahrenheit before use. To change from Celsius temperature indication to Fahrenheit one 1 Press and hold down at the same time for 5 seconds while the Celsius temperature is indicated. 1·2 To change from Fahrenheit temperature indication to Celsius one 2 Press and hold down at the same time for 5 seconds while the Fahrenheit temperature is indicated.

To adjust the temperature and airflow rate: Operation mode Setting to be adjusted Automatic Cooling Heating DRY Temperature is adjustable. Recommended temperature (Temperature) Cooling : 26°C-28°C (79°F~82°F) Heating : 20°C-22°C (68°F~72°F) Five levels of airflow rate setting from " " to " " plus " " are available. (Airflow rate) Temperature cannot be adjusted. Airflow rate cannot be adjusted.
Adjusting Airflow Direction Adjust the airflow direction for maximum comfort. To adjust the Airflow Direction 1 Press during operation. Each time the button is pressed, the airflow direction louvers change their movement. 1 Wall Mounted Types (without horizontal swing function) Swing Airflow direction louvers stop The horizontal airflow direction louvers move up and down. The louvers stop just when the button is pressed.
Wall Mounted Type (with horizontal swing function) Swing horizontally Swing vertically Airflow direction louvers stop The horizontal airflow direction louvers move up and down. The horizontal airflow direction louvers stop just when the button is pressed. Then the vertical ones start moving right and left. The vertical airflow direction louvers stop just when the button is pressed. The vertical and horizontal louvers cannot move at the same time.

Cleaning Cleaning the remote controller Wipe it clean with soft, dry cloth. Do not use any water hotter than 40°C (104°F), or volatile liquids such as benzine, gasoline and thinner, polishing powder, or anything hard such as a scrub brush. When the unit is not used for a long time On a sunny day, keep the system running for half a day in the FAN mode to dry it up inside.
